Gathurst to Lanark by train

A train trip from Gathurst to Lanark takes about 3hrs 56 mins on average, covering roughly 152 miles (245 kilometres). With around 14 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£15.00,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Gathurst to Lanark start from as little as £15.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Gathurst to Lanark start from £76.10 one way, or £108.80 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Gathurst to Lanark are available for £80.50 one way, or £161.00 return

Facilities at Gathurst Station

While Gathurst Station might not boast a ticket office, it is equipped with a ticket machine, ensuring you can purchase and collect your online tickets with ease. The convenience isn't limited to ticketing; accessible ticket machines and an induction loop ensure that facilities cater to a broad range of needs.

For those needing assistance, while there is no staff help, customer help points are available. If you're traveling with a disability, step-free access is available to certain parts of the station. However, transferring between platforms requires crossing Gathurst Road. It’s advised to review the station's 360-degree map for a visual guide to your route within the station environment. For any further assistance, Passenger Assist services can be booked in advance.

Onward Travel Options

Gathurst offers various transport connections beyond rail. The Rail Replacement Service ensures smooth transitions during disruptions, with buses picking up on Gathurst Road. Taxi services can be conveniently arranged using Cab4U, and printable links for bus timetables can be accessed for further journey planning.

Facilities and Amenities

Lanark station offers a variety of facilities catering to both everyday commuters and occasional travelers. The ticket office is open Monday to Saturday from 06:20 to 20:25, providing ample time for travelers to buy and collect tickets. Although there are no Sunday services, the ticket machines onsite remain available for fast and accessible service for collecting tickets purchased online.

Accessibility is a top priority at Lanark station. It's categorized as a Category A station, offering step-free access throughout, although care should be taken at platform 1 due to potential height differences. While the station doesn’t feature accessible toilets or lounges, there are three Blue Badge parking bays available in the 24-hour freely available car park that has CCTV security for added peace of mind.

Support and Accessibility Services

The station is equipped with customer help points and an induction loop for those with hearing impairments, ensuring support is on hand if needed. Should you require assistance, staff help is available throughout the week, and additional help can be scheduled in advance via the Passenger Assist Service.

Onward Travel from Lanark Station

For those continuing their journey, Lanark makes it easy to connect to a variety of onward travel options. Rail replacement buses can be accessed from the Bannatyne Street Bus Terminal, conveniently located within walking distance. If taxis are your preference, visit Train Taxi for information on local taxi services. Bus routes can also be explored via Travel Line Scotland where more details on schedules and routes can be found.
